PreferenceControllers are the way of the future.
Migrates Notification settings (app level, group level, and channel level) into PreferenceControllers (and most importantly: PreferenceControllerTest) Note: this removes the 'Advanced' preference group, but does not yet use the standard system 'Advanced' grouping as it does not currently support our use case (where we don't know how many fields to show outside of 'Advanced' until onResume() and also where we need fields to show below the 'Advanced' group). Test: make RunSettingsRoboTests Change-Id: Iddd1b4771922db322e5f73562e9d63ed077c5396
